2014-10-10 18 views
0

我有一個顯示GeoAreaName的選擇框,我需要該選擇的GeoAreaId來填充輸入字段。我用類型輸入做了類似的事情,但我無法在這裏應用它。 plunkr如何綁定選擇框的Id選擇

<label>Geo&nbsp;Area:</label> 
    <select ng-controller="JobMiscCtrl" ng-model="currentItem.GeoAreaName" ng-options="job.GeoAreaName for job in geoAreaArray"> 
    <option value=""></option> 
    </select> 

    <input type="number" ng-model="currentItem.GeoAreaId" /> 

回答

2

我已經編輯好plunker。 http://plnkr.co/edit/Ms3qPcwj6dxVF3y75ljZ?p=preview

您有2個問題。

  • 您的輸入字段超出你的NG-控制器聲明略有不同需要
  • 你NG選項表達的範圍。

    <select 
        ng-model="currentItem" 
        ng-options="job.GeoAreaId as job.GeoAreaName for job in geoAreaArray"> 
        <option value=""></option> 
    </select>